Across the country, local initiatives are shaping the future of AI in education. The Kapor Center’s Equitable AI Principles promote inclusive technology, aimed to guide educators, policymakers, and innovators in building fair and representative systems. Nonprofits and youth organizations host AI literacy nights, helping families explore how AI can support workforce development, fair hiring, and accessible learning tools.
These efforts show that AI literacy is not just for classrooms. It is for communities building a more equitable digital future. When families understand how AI affects their lives, they gain confidence to influence how it is used and ensure technology reflects their values and voices.

Most AI platforms are designed for ages 13 and up, yet nearly one in three children under 12 already interact with AI through smart speakers like Apple’s Siri or Amazon’s Alexa or educational apps. Introducing AI literacy early helps protect and prepare students by replacing confusion with curiosity and critical thinking.
